Installing double-glazed windows
Double-glazed windows are a great way to increase insulation and increase the efficiency of your home. These windows are hermetically sealed and will help keep your home cooler in summer and warmer in winter. It can also help in cutting down on utility bills.
Double-glazed windows can cost a lot depending on the material that is used. Vinyl, aluminum, and fiberglass are all affordable options. Wood is more expensive. The frame can also affect the durability and efficiency.
If you are replacing an old window, you might need to take the frame off and then install a new supporting structure. Your local building code could also specify the location where windows are placed. The value of your home's resales can also impact the cost of replacement windows.
You can engage an expert if you're not confident installing windows on your own. They will have the expertise and the tools to complete the task swiftly and efficiently. They will also ensure that the windows you have discarded are properly disposed of.
Most reputable window companies offer various types of double-paned products. These include single-hung, clad wood and insulated glass units.
Double-glazed windows installed in your area will cost between $180 to $1,200. The price can vary greatly based on the type of glass, style of the window, the material used in the frame, and the amount of windows you wish to have installed.
Double-glazed windows may also be filled with inert gas to improve their insulation. These gases, which are generally argon or Krypton are odorless and non-toxic. These materials can result in higher costs for installation.
Ask for a warranty when you are shopping for windows. You could end up with foggy or damaged windows for many years.
Low-E coatings are available for double-paned windows. This helps to cut down the infrared light as well as ultraviolet light. These coatings also reflect UV Rays.
The insulating properties of these windows can make it possible to save up to 80 percent off your energy bill. These windows can add up to 20 years of service to your home.

Double-paned windows cost
Double paned windows are an excellent way to increase the energy efficiency of your house. These windows can reduce your energy costs by up to 12%. These windows can reduce your carbon footprint and make your home more comfortable throughout the year. However the cost to install windows can vary based on your location and the kind of material you select.
The cost of installing double paned windows can range between $150-$800 per window. The cost of double-paned windows will vary based on the size of your home as well as the materials used and the amount of work required.
A 3'x5" wooden window, for example is priced between $350-$800. A window made of vinyl however it could cost just $250. Certain brands, like Pella provide the option of customizing replacements. Other brands, like Marvin offer a range of frame materials, from wood to vinyl.
According to the EPA that a typical northeastern home could save $13,950 in energy over a 30-year span. For large picture windows, the price of installation can be as high as $500.
Double-paned windows are more efficient in terms of energy efficiency than single-paned windows and also last longer. This is because they are made from two glass sheets with gas or air between them. These spaces, which are warm edge spacers, block heat transfer from one pane to the other.
If you live in an area that is cold or wet, double paned windows are an excellent idea. Double-paned windows must be used with caution. Windows that aren't properly installed can lead to drafts, foggy windows, and other damages to your home.

Double glazing condensation solved
Double glazing can become condensation in winter. This can lead to serious issues. Condensation can lead to damp, mould, and other health issues. Proper ventilation is the best method to stop condensation. However, if the condensation is more than a tiny speck of water, you may need to consider replacing your windows.
There are many causes of condensation on double glazing. The most prevalent is the failure of the seal. The seal can be damaged and airborne moisture could enter the unit leading to condensation. This is a much more serious issue that will require professional intervention.
If the seal is in good condition, you can use a hairdryer for the removal of the condensation. But, you must use the hairdryer at a low temperature and keep it away. You don't want to damage the window seals.
You can also use a dehumidifier in order to evaporate moisture. If you own a tumbler, make sure that it is vented outdoors.
